Tesla Car Price in USA 2023

Below is the list of Tesla Car Price in USA 2023. Different models are included in this list.

ModelsPrices
Tesal Model S 2023USD $91,380
Tesla Model S Plaid 2023USD $111,380
Tesla Model 3 2023USD $41,880
Tesla Model 3 Long Range 2023USD $53,130
Tesla Model 3 Performance 2023USD $55,630
Tesla Model X 2023USD $101,380
Tesla Model X Plaid 2023USD $111,380
Tesla Model Y Long Range 2023USD $54,630
Tesla Model Y Performance 2023USD $58,630
Tesla Car Price list in USA

Note: The Latest Price was updated on 01 June 2023

About Tesla Car

Tesla was formed in 2003 by a group of engineers who wanted to show that driving electric vehicles doesn’t have to be a compromise that they can be better, faster, and more fun to drive than gasoline cars. Tesla manufactures not only all-electric automobiles but also renewable energy generation and storage systems that are infinitely scalable. The faster the world moves away from fossil fuels and toward a zero-emission future,Tesla believes, the better.

The Roadster, which debuted in 2008, showcased Tesla’s cutting-edge battery technology and electric drivetrain. Tesla built the world’s first luxury all-electric sedan, the Model S, from the ground up, and it has since become the top car in its class in every category.

With the longest range of any electric vehicle, over-the-air software updates that improve it over time, and a record 0-60 mph acceleration time of 2.28 seconds as tested by Motor Trend, the Model S reset the world’s expectations for the car of the twenty-first century. Tesla expanded its product line in 2015 with the Model X, the safest, fastest, and most capable sport utility vehicle in history, with 5-star safety ratings from the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ration in every category.

Tesla announced the Model 3, a low-cost, high-volume electric vehicle, in 2016, as part of CEO Elon Musk’s “Secret Master Plan,” which began manufacturing in 2017. Tesla then presented the safest, most comfortable vehicle ever, the Tesla Semi, which is expected to save owners at least $200,000 in fuel expenditures over a million miles. Tesla introduced the Model Y, a mid-size SUV with seating for up to seven people, and the Cybertruck, a vehicle with more utility than a regular truck and more performance than a sports car, in 2019.

Tesla automobiles are made at the company’s factories in Fremont, California, and Shanghai’s Gigafactory. Tesla is taking a proactive approach to safety, requiring production personnel to complete a multi-day training program before ever setting foot on the factory floor, in order to realize our aim of having the safest plants in the world.

Tesla then continues to conduct on-the-job training and monitor performance on a daily basis in order to make rapid changes. As a result, Tesla’s safety record continues to improve as production ramps up. And this is only the start.
